How to Use Google Meet with TidyCal
TidyCal automatically generates Google Meet links for your bookings when you connect your Google Calendar and enable Google Meet as a location. This requires the Individual Plan or Agency Plan for auto-created meeting URLs. Your primary calendar must be a Google Calendar.
Prerequisites
- Individual Plan ($29) or Agency Plan ($79) for auto-created meeting links
- A Google Calendar connected to TidyCal
- Google Calendar set as your Primary Calendar
- Your TidyCal email must have Make changes and manage sharing permission on the Google Calendar

Step 1: Connect your Google Calendar
- In the sidebar, go to Integrations > Calendars, or visit tidycal.com/integrations/calendars.
- Click Add Google account and sign in with your Google email.
- Grant TidyCal the required permissions.
Step 2: Set your primary calendar to Google
- On the Integrations > Calendars page, find your connected Google Calendar.
- Click Set primary next to it.
Your primary calendar must be a Google Calendar for Google Meet links to be generated.

Step 3: Enable Google Meet on your booking type
- Go to Booking types in the sidebar.
- Click to edit the booking type you want to configure.
- In the booking type editor, scroll to the Locations section.
- Select Google Meet from the location dropdown. Click Add another location if you need multiple options.
- Click Save at the top of the editor.
Google Meet links will now be automatically added to calendar events when clients book.

Troubleshooting
Google Meet links not generating
- Verify your primary calendar is a Google Calendar. If it is set to Outlook or Apple, Google Meet links cannot be created.
- Ensure your TidyCal email matches your Google account email.
- Check that Google Meet is enabled in your Google Workspace Admin Console (if using Workspace).
- Confirm you are on the Individual Plan or Agency Plan.
Permission issues
- Your TidyCal email must have Make changes and manage sharing access on the Google Calendar. Follow Google's guide to grant access.
- Try disconnecting and reconnecting your Google Calendar.

Frequently Asked Questions
What happens if I switch my primary calendar to Outlook?
Google Meet links will stop being generated. Your primary calendar must be a Google Calendar for Google Meet to work.
Can I offer both Zoom and Google Meet?
You can enable multiple video conferencing options on a booking type. The client or the system will determine which link is generated based on your primary calendar and connected services.
Does Google Meet work on the Free Plan?
Auto-created meeting URLs require the Individual Plan or Agency Plan. On the Free Plan, you can manually add a Google Meet link as a custom location.
